What's The Definition Of Lotus corniculatus?
[n] European forage plant having claw-shaped pods introduced in America
Synonyms | Synonyms for Lotus corniculatus: babies' slippers | bacon and eggs | bird's foot clover | bird's foot trefoil Related Terms | Find terms related to Lotus corniculatus: See Also | genus Lotus | Lotus | subshrub | suffrutex |
